Gil Rachlin

Gil Rachlin is a seasoned product and data strategist with over a decade of experience with both startups and large corporations. He discovered his passion for growth generating innovation early on, but found it to be a distinction during his masters studies when he was constantly looking for ways to take existing research ideas to the next level for his thesis and developed a new methodology for predicting stock trends using news analysis and fundamental analysis, which had breakthrough results and is still being studied and funded in the academia.

For the past 6 years he has been part of the growing community of New York's Silicon Alley and was part of the leadership team of companies like: Quigo (until its sale to AOL for $360 Mill) andKgb inc. ($1Bill company, which is known for its 411 services, kgbkgb and kgbdeals services).

Currently Gil runs Xtrech Holdings (stands for eXtreme Technologies), where he pursues his passion of helping companies find true innovation without competition. Xtrech companies include:ScanBizCards, AdFin Solutions, Legal FaceOff, Appinions, SeaPass, Bolt Insurance, 10sum.

After helping multiple companies innovate their way into growth and measuring their success, Gil found that both Blue Ocean Strategy and Lean Startup techniques can't reside separately and decided to combine them into Blue Ocean Startup. He is now spreading the word and helping companies methodically use these to grow their efforts.
